Graphic designer

Andrei Turenici is a highly skilled graphic designer and co-founder of the design studio Daniel & Andrew based in Bucharest, Romania. With over 10 years of experience, he specializes in typography, branding systems, and identity design.

Andrei's creative process is driven by experimentation, enabling him to deliver innovative and engaging visual solutions for clients in the cultural and commercial sectors. Through his work, he combines his passion for music, particularly jazz, with the concepts of rhythm and motion in graphic design.

His expertise in applying motion graphics to static typography led him to create mesmerizing animated posters. Andrei's unique approach challenges traditional design boundaries and surprises viewers by bringing posters to life.
